San Jose Sharks centre Joe Thornton shaves off famous bushy beard

San Jose Sharks centre Joe Thornton, 40, is the NHL’s ultimate graybeard.

But that famed long, bushy beard is no longer.

The clean-shaven Thornton was unveiled Saturday in a funny Sharks tweet in which his daughter, Ayla, does an “I Dream of Jeannie” imitation to show off the new, younger look.

The six-time All-Star’s beard had taken on a life of its own in January 2018 when Nazem Kadri, then with the Toronto Maple Leafs, ripped off a handful of Thornton’s facial hair during a fight.

Thornton, who has more than 1,500 career points, started growing the beard in 2015-16. He took a brief break at the start of the 2018-19 season when teammate Brent Burns, who has the NHL’s best facial hair, helped shave it off. Thornton didn’t like the look and stopped shaving.

No one knows when the NHL will resume because of the coronavirus pandemic, so Thornton has a chance to grow it out again.
